Monroe Hospital in Bloomington, Indiana, part of Prime Healthcare, is seeking an Operating Room Technician for per diem Day shifts. The role focuses on preparing sterile supplies and maintaining a sterile field, supporting surgeons with instruments during procedures.
Qualifications include a high school diploma or equivalent, ORT training or 3+ years surgical experience, and a current BLS certification. Per Diem status and schedule reflect hospital needs and patient care priorities.

Monroe Hospital is a 32-bed community hospital located in beautiful Bloomington, Indiana. Monroe Hospital is committed to providing superior healthcare, ever mindful of each patient's individuality and unique needs. Monroe Hospital has been recognized by Healthgrades as a Patient Safety Excellence Award recipient, a distinction that places Monroe Hospital among the top 10% of all short-term acute care hospitals.
